Steven Nadler is the William H. Hay II Professor of Philosophy and Evjue-Bascom Professor in Humanities at the University of Wisconsin-Madison, where he has been teaching since 1988. His books include SPINOZA: A LIFE (winner of the Koret Jewish Book Award); REMBRANDT'S JEWS (named a finalist for the Pulitzer Prize); A BOOK FORGED IN HELL: SPINOZA'S SCANDALOUS TREATISE AND THE BIRTH OF THE SECULAR AGE; and, most recently, THE PHILOSOPHER, THE PRIEST AND THE PAINTER: A PORTRAIT OF DESCARTES.
